    Virat Kohli, the former captain of the Royal Challengers Bangalore team in the Indian Premier League, refused to shake hands with Sourav Ganguly, the Director of Cricket at Delhi Capitals, after Bangalore’s victory over Delhi by 23 runs in IPL 2023. The incident was caught on camera and it soon went viral on social media.

    After the match, players and support staff from both teams went for the customary handshake. Ganguly shook hands with Faf du Plessis, the captain of Royal Challengers Bangalore, while Kohli was right behind him. When it was Kohli’s turn to greet Ganguly, he refused to shake hands. In a video that surfaced online, Ricky Ponting, Delhi’s head coach, was seen telling Kohli to shake hands with Ganguly, but Kohli refused again.

    The conflict between Kohli and Ganguly began in 2021 when India toured South Africa. Back then, Ganguly was the BCCI chief while Kohli had just relinquished his T20I captaincy. Following Kohli’s stepping down, Ganguly stated that the BCCI asked him to stay in the role, which Kohli refuted. After this, Kohli was removed from the ODI captaincy and eventually stepped down as Test captain too in January 2022 after India lost to South Africa in the Test series.
